#639c6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#639c6d is composed of 38.8% red, 61.2%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.1%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 130.5 degrees, a saturation of 22.4% and a lightness of 50%. #639c6d color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ffda with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#639c6d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080c08 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#639c6d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77887a is the less saturated color, while #01fe2d is the most saturated one.
